Output 16a99626efc8a729a4484a0d5f67aaa1f55b8f43872cfc0152bbeb79a2fcec9f:0

value
3213586547
script pubkey
OP_0 OP_PUSHBYTES_20 fa3747fb4323a8eaa2623cb64a6d34b4e96f17bc
address
tb1qlgm5076ryw5w4gnz8jmy5mf5kn5k79auh6qn4x
transaction
16a99626efc8a729a4484a0d5f67aaa1f55b8f43872cfc0152bbeb79a2fcec9f
confirmations
51422
spent
true